Summary: "The Farmers' Societies and Agricultural Development-An Empiri cal Study", deals with innovative credit-cum-service organisations at the grass root level of the economy. Farmers' Service Societies were con ceived by National Commission on Agriculture in 1973. Since 1973-74, thousands of FSS have been organised in different parts of the country. Karnataka is the first State to try out this novel experiment among the States in realm of rural credit. Present study is the result of extensive field survey of the author. It pertains to the review of the work ing of FSS at the National level in general and an indepth study of selected sample societies and their impact on the beneficiaries vis-a-vis non beneficiaries in the Bellary dis trict. This study focuses the on performance of the FSS in the district of Karnataka State, which are sponso red by the different banks viz. Tungabhadra Gramin Bank, Bellary, BDCC Bank, Hospet and SBI, ADB Branch, Bellary. The success of sam ple societies are varied according to the rate of involvement of the sponso ring bank. The study reveals many interesting conclusions and several suggestions for the future growth, useful for students The book is of agricultural economics, researchers, Universities and policy makers as well.
